[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]Better greens and blues at Whitetail. Blacks more challenging at Liberty. The blues at Whitetail are much better. Much longer runs and steeper. [/quote] OP here. This is how it looked to me. More greens and blues, which is what we ski. Are some of the blues easy or are they all very steep?[/quote] IMO they are all on the steeper side of blues and longer than liberty. Because they are all on the same section of the hill they are all pretty similar. I would say angels drop to homerun is probably the least steep of the blues. What runs do you ski at Liberty? [/quote] I only do greens at Liberty with my younger daughter. And I'm a chicken - I even hate that one big turn on Dipsy Doodle. DH will ski all the blues and single blacks. Our older daughter is getting more comfortable with blues and will sometimes connect upper Dipsy Doodle to Whitney's Way and Lower Heavenly. I think they are fine at either place. I guess I am wondering if Whitetail has more greens. Liberty is really boring on greens. [/quote]
